The essential purpose of my art is to engage viewers in ways that are personal and immersive. I want the paintings to connect directly on the level of sensation first, allowing critical and intellectual meaning to emerge subtly. In that sense I identify with Janet Fish and David Hockney's use of gorgeous color and expressive marks to seduce and delight the viewer.

With that understanding, the paintings use three parallel strategies. First, that I love and respect my subjects including the flora, fauna and funga of Virginia that I encounter both casually (e.g. in the garden) and adventurously (e.g in our wildlife refuges). Second, that I paint those subjects with celebratory and expressive color relationships, scale and mark-making, to give the viewer rich visual experiences. Third, that I do so modestly and with a sense of humor. Though that humor is often deadpan (e.g. very little things very big), it comes from core sincerity and authenticity, offering courage and joy to viewers.

Watercolor is a strange medium for me, and it will always be strange.

On the one hand I like loose marks and transparency and things that explore the boundary between deep structure and deep chaos.

On the other hand I worry that certain kinds of painting might be perceived as too "easy" in terms of ex*****on and craftsmanship, or that they won't have enough narrative or visual complexity or maturity to hold the viewers' interest. I keep buying more watercolor supplies to explore those ideas, and need to devote the actual time to their pursuit.
